Transaction 9616e3d10daa9b3da417e96e6354f8cf7b39c14202d325ab3deefa5618d3b5c9

block
58d144b0030352a5e122dad7e72ae3e0b4fbcecca77553cad866608ef76bf7e3

50 Inputs

1 Output